Fostering Literacy in the Early Years as a Tool for Life-Long Learning

March 4, 2025

Featured Image for Fostering Literacy in the Early Years as a Tool for Life-Long Learning

To kick off Read Across America Month this March, Head of the Lower School Ms. Rose Miller-Sims reflects on how teachers at BASIS Independent Brooklyn nurture a love of reading in our youngest learners.

At BASIS Independent Brooklyn, our team of educators are united in their drive to foster a love of learning from PreK all the way through high school. In the Early Learning Program, we find incredible joy in seeing those meaningful “lightbulb” moments and balancing a child’s natural tendencies and intentional academic learning. One of the most critical foundational skills students must master in their educational journey is literacy. In the youngest years, this means learning the foundational skills to be an excellent reader. This is why our BASIS Curriculum for the early years includes a robust mastery of phonics with built in spiral review rooted in the science of reading.

As students progress through the grades and curriculum, they begin with the building blocks of literacy and quickly expand to encompass processing information, expressing thoughts and ideas clearly, and engaging in dialogue with peers and the larger community on a variety of topics using both oral and written language. What makes excellent literacy skills extraordinary is that you can explore the world through texts, evaluate information with a critical eye, and synthesize information and experiences to form a unique opinion. We strive to nurture in our students global citizens who can contribute to the betterment of their communities and exceptional literacy skills are at the heart of this goal.

Our exceptional Subject Expert Teachers use the science of reading to teach the fundamentals of literacy in our Early Learning and Primary Programs. Instead of focusing on rote memorization of spelling words, our teachers focus on supporting students to learn the spelling rules and specific sounds that make up the English language. Although these rules may be complex, when broken down into a systematic framework of the language, students are more than capable of grasping, remembering, and applying these rules— what’s more they have so much fun doing it! Not only is reading itself fun in the hands of our amazing teachers, but the games, activities, and hands-on learning in use to master these foundational literacy skills bring so much joy into the classroom.

We have big dreams for our young learners and our utmost goal as educators is to provide our students with the tools to lead the life they choose when they exit our doors and enter the world as adults. Without a doubt, fostering true literacy skills in our students is of paramount importance to their future success.
